Role summary
 
We are seeking early-career software engineers (new graduates or up to 1–2 years of experience) to join our software engineering teams. As a Software Engineer, you’ll help build and improve the core systems powering our products (AI Studio, Applications), our operations (SRE, data, security...) and shape how users and developers interact with our AI platform at scale. You will work closely with experienced engineers who will support your growth.
 
We welcome applications from freshly graduated engineers who are eager to learn, collaborate and ship impactful products in a fast-moving environment.

Hiring Process
 
• Online coding assessment - 60 min
• Introduction call - 30 min
• Live Coding Interview - 30 min
• Hiring Manager Interview - 30 min
• Technical Deep Dive - 30 min
• Culture-fit discussion - 30 min
Location & Remote

The position is based in our Paris HQ offices and we encourage going to the office as much as we can (at least 3 days per week) to create bonds and smooth communication. Our remote policy aims to provide flexibility, improve work-life balance and increase productivity. Each manager can decide the amount of days worked remotely based on autonomy and a specific context (e.g. more flexibility can occur during summer). In any case, employees are expected to maintain regular communication with their teams and be available during core working hours.
